LSU Eunice defeats Baton Rouge 10-1
Friday, April 16th Eunice, LA – The LSU Eunice baseball team (37-6) defeated Baton Rouge Community College (18-27) by a score of 10-1. Chance Mistric (9-0) from Port Barre earned the win pitching eight innings, allowing four hits and one run with no walks and three strikeouts. Tony Dischler; ULL signee, came on in relief of Mistric and pitched a scoreless ninth inning. Offensively, the Bengals were led by Zach Kirksey of West Monroe who went 3-for-5 with a double, an RBI, a stolen base, and three runs scored. Jacob Fisher; Southeastern signee, added two hits; one being a double, with two RBI’s and two runs scored. The Bengals and the Bears continue their three game weekend series with game two scheduled to be played in Baton Rouge tomorrow at 6 pm at Pete-Goldsby field.
